Clinical case of reduction mentoplasty

This patient felt that her chin was too long and dominant, which gave the face a stern air. With a reduction mentoplasty, we carefully lower the bone to soften the profile and restore balance to the entire face.

Clinical case of bone mentoplasty

In this case, the patient wanted to improve facial balance by correcting a receding chin. By means of an osseous mentoplasty -that is, by advancing your own bone without implants- we are able to project the chin in a natural, safe and stable way over time.
